Output 3840887c66e34d1376acd8691eec742de3bd65ea751fc1d10860981472a1217f:0

value
89082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a33948a2697aec76957356bd20257d49d00603 OP_EQUAL
address
3C3spCwAi81bqsXz2FfQRM9LznJRqySPFa
transaction
3840887c66e34d1376acd8691eec742de3bd65ea751fc1d10860981472a1217f
spent
true